CC Madhya 15.49 (1975)

CC Madhya 15.49 (1996)

please wait#div class="mw-parser-output"# #h4##span class="mw-headline" id="TEXT_49"#TEXT 49#/span##/h4# #div class="verse"# #dl##dd#tāṅra prema-vaśa āmi, tāṅra sevā--dharma#/dd# #dd#tāhā chāḍi' kariyāchi vātulera karma#/dd##/dl# #/div# #h4##span class="mw-headline" id="SYNONYMS"#SYNONYMS#/span##/h4# #div class="synonyms"# tāṅra prema-vaśa — subordinate to her love; āmi — I; tāṅra sevā — her service; dharma — My religion; tāhā chāḍi'-giving up that; kariyāchi — I performed; vātulera karma — the acts of a madman. #/div# #h4##span class="mw-headline" id="TRANSLATION"#TRANSLATION#/span##/h4# #div class="translation"# "I am subordinate to the love of My mother, and it is My duty to serve her in return. Instead of doing so, I have accepted this renounced order.
